Customizing Your Skincare Routine for Your Skin Type:
– Identify your skin type (e.g., dry, oily, combination, sensitive) to choose appropriate products.
– Dry skin requires hydrating and nourishing ingredients, while oily skin benefits from oil-free and mattifying products.
– Combination skin needs a balanced approach, focusing on specific areas accordingly.
– Sensitive skin requires gentle, fragrance-free, and hypoallergenic formulations.
Mastering the Art of Effective Cleansing:
– Cleanse your face twice a day to remove dirt, excess oil, and impurities.
– Choose a cleanser suitable for your skin type, avoiding harsh ingredients that can strip away natural oils.
– Gently massage the cleanser onto damp skin, rinse thoroughly, and pat dry with a clean towel.
– Avoid over-cleansing, as it can disrupt the skin’s natural moisture barrier.
The Power of Toning: Balancing and Refining Your Skin:
– Toning helps remove residual impurities, balance the skin’s pH, and refine the appearance of pores.
– Use a toner suited for your skin type, such as hydrating toners for dry skin or clarifying toners for oily skin.
– Apply the toner with a cotton pad or by gently patting it onto your skin.
– Follow up with the rest of your skincare routine while the skin is still slightly damp to enhance absorption.
Targeted Treatment with Serums:
– Serums are concentrated formulas designed to address specific skin concerns.
– Choose serums with active ingredients that target your skin issues, such as hyaluronic acid for hydration or vitamin C for brightening.
– Apply a few drops of serum onto cleansed skin and gently massage it in until fully absorbed.
– Follow with moisturizer to seal in the serum’s benefits and provide additional hydration.

Sunscreen: Your Skin’s Best Defense:
– Sunscreen is essential to protect your skin from harmful UV rays.
– Opt for a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of 30 or higher.
– Apply sunscreen generously to all exposed areas, even on cloudy days.
– Reapply every two hours or after swimming or sweating.
Combatting Common Skin Issues: Acne, Scars, and Hyperpigmentation:
– Acne can be managed with a consistent skincare routine, including gentle cleansers, non-comedogenic products, and targeted treatments like benzoyl peroxide or salicylic acid.
– Scars can fade with time, but treatments like chemical peels, microneedling, or laser therapy may help improve their appearance.
– Hyperpigmentation can be addressed through ingredients like hydroquinone, retinoids, or vitamin C, along with sunscreen usage and exfoliation.

Assessing Your Skin Type at Home:
– Determine your skin type by observing factors like oiliness, dryness, sensitivity, and pore size.
– Conduct a simple at-home test: cleanse your face, pat it dry, and observe how it feels and looks after 30 minutes.
– Dry skin feels tight and may appear flaky, oily skin appears shiny, while combination skin has oiliness in the T-zone and drier cheeks.
